Wave propagation in the air-to-ground (A2G) channel is a new trend in wireless communication research. In this paper, we focus on the wireless channel characteristics in an A2G channel at 1.4 GHz, with a transmitter operating at an altitude of 20 km or 100 km to provide wireless connectivity to the users on the train. We reconstruct the three-dimensional (3D) model of an A2G scenario and realize extensive ray-tracing simulations. Based on the simulation results, we model the path loss and shadow fading, which forms the fundamental of effective link budget for the A2G channel in a realistic railway environment.
